Latest Patents
One of Arun Mittal's latest patents is titled "System and method to restore maximum payload size in a network adapter." This invention provides a method and system for managing a maximum payload size (MPS) between a host system and an adapter. The method includes storing a host maximum payload size (MPS) value of the host system as an adapter MPS value for the adapter operationally coupled to the host system. It also involves storing a host identifier at the adapter for identifying the host system, setting an adapter MPS value to the host MPS value, resetting the adapter MPS value to a default value after an event, and restoring the adapter MPS value to the host MPS value when the host identifier stored at the adapter matches with a host identifier value stored by the host system.
